In today’s competitive global market, businesses are no longer just selling products or services; they are delivering experiences.
Customers expect personalized interactions, faster responses, and seamless engagement across multiple touchpoints. This shift has made customer relationship management a core business priority.
However, simply investing in a CRM platform does not guarantee success. The real impact depends on how effectively the system is implemented. A poorly planned CRM implementation can result in low adoption, data inconsistencies, and operational inefficiencies. On the other hand, a strategic approach can transform how businesses operate, collaborate, and grow.
According to Harvard Business Review, CRM project failure rates range from 18% to 69%, often due to unclear objectives, poor user adoption, and ineffective change management.
To ensure success, businesses must focus on best practices while being aware of the common mistakes that can derail their efforts.
In this blog, we’ll explore the best practices for successful CRM implementation and the common mistakes businesses should avoid.
A successful CRM implementation can improve how businesses manage customers, teams, and daily operations. Below are the key reasons why CRM implementation matters for long-term business growth.
Modern businesses thrive on strong customer relationships. A CRM system acts as a central repository for all customer interactions, enabling teams to understand preferences, track engagement, and deliver personalized experiences.
This not only improves customer satisfaction but also increases retention and lifetime value. Businesses can proactively address customer needs rather than react to issues after they arise.
A CRM system streamlines multiple business processes, including lead management, sales tracking, customer support, and reporting. It eliminates manual tasks, reduces duplication, and ensures that teams have access to accurate, real-time data.
With CRM implementation services, businesses can configure workflows that align with their operational needs, ensuring smoother processes and improved productivity across departments.
The most successful CRM projects share a common trait, they align technology with people, processes, and business objectives.
The following best practices can help B2B businesses reduce implementation risks and accelerate value realization.
One of the most critical steps in CRM implementation is setting clear and measurable goals. Businesses must identify what they want to achieve, whether it’s improving lead conversion rates, enhancing customer service, or increasing operational efficiency.
Without defined objectives, CRM systems often become underutilized tools. Clear goals provide direction, help measure success, and ensure that the implementation aligns with the overall business strategy.
CRM systems impact multiple teams, including sales, marketing, customer service, and IT. Involving stakeholders early in the process ensures that the system meets the needs of all departments.
When teams contribute to decision-making, they are more likely to adopt the system. It also helps identify potential challenges early, reducing resistance and improving collaboration during implementation.
Choosing the right CRM isn’t just about ticking off features; it’s about finding what truly fits your business. Take a step back, assess how your team works today, consider your future goals, and ensure the platform integrates smoothly with your existing tools.
A good CRM should be flexible and scalable, allowing your business to evolve without constant system changes, while still offering customization that keeps things simple and efficient.
Data is the foundation of any CRM system. Poor-quality data leads to inaccurate insights, ineffective campaigns, and poor decision-making.
Before implementation, businesses should clean and standardize their data. This includes removing duplicates, correcting errors, and ensuring consistency. Maintaining data quality should also be an ongoing process, not a one-time activity.
CRM systems do not operate in isolation. They need to integrate with other tools such as ERP systems, marketing automation platforms, and eCommerce solutions.
With proper CRM integration, businesses can create a connected ecosystem where data flows seamlessly across systems. This eliminates silos, improves visibility, and enhances overall efficiency.
User adoption is one of the biggest challenges in CRM implementation. Even the most advanced system will fail if employees do not use it effectively.
Comprehensive training programs help users understand the system’s capabilities and how it benefits their daily work. Ongoing support ensures users can resolve issues quickly and continue using the system efficiently.
Implementing a CRM system all at once can be overwhelming. A phased approach allows businesses to focus on core functionalities first and gradually expand.
This reduces risks, allows teams to adapt, and provides opportunities to refine processes before scaling. It also ensures that any issues are identified and resolved early.
Many CRM failures aren’t caused by the technology itself; they result from avoidable planning, adoption, and execution mistakes.
Recognizing these challenges early can make the difference between a successful rollout and a costly setback.
Many businesses jump into CRM implementation without a well-defined strategy. This often leads to confusion, misalignment, and poor outcomes.
A clear roadmap outlining goals, timelines, and responsibilities is essential for success. It ensures that all stakeholders are aligned and working toward the same objectives.
One of the most common reasons CRM projects fail is low user adoption. Employees may resist change, especially if they are not involved in the process or do not understand the system’s benefits.
To address this, businesses must focus on change management, provide proper training, and communicate the CRM system’s value effectively.
While customization is important, excessive modifications can make the system complex and difficult to maintain. Over-customized systems often lead to higher costs and longer implementation timelines.
Businesses should focus on essential customizations that add value while keeping the system simple and scalable.
Migrating data from legacy systems to a new CRM can be challenging. Errors during migration can lead to data loss, inconsistencies, and operational disruptions.
Proper planning, testing, and validation are crucial to ensure a smooth transition. Businesses should also establish data governance practices to maintain quality post-migration.
A CRM system that is not integrated with other tools is less effective. Teams may still rely on manual processes, leading to inefficiencies.
Integration ensures that all systems work together, providing a unified view of data and improving decision-making.
CRM implementation requires a significant investment in time, resources, and budget. Many businesses underestimate these factors, leading to delays and incomplete implementations. Proper planning and realistic expectations help ensure that the project stays on track.
Implementation is just the beginning. Many businesses fail to optimize their CRM systems after deployment.
Continuous monitoring, feedback, and updates are essential to ensure that the system evolves with business needs and continues to deliver value.
Implementing a CRM system is a complex process that requires both technical expertise and strategic planning. Partnering with experts who offer CRM development services ensures the system is tailored to your business requirements.
Experts help design workflows, integrate systems, and optimize performance, ensuring businesses achieve maximum return on investment.
CRM implementation is more than a system upgrade, it’s a strategic shift in how businesses manage relationships, processes, and growth.
When approached thoughtfully, it can drive efficiency, improve customer experiences, and create a strong foundation for scalability.
That said, success depends on more than just the technology. It requires clear direction, structured execution, and ongoing optimization. By focusing on best practices and avoiding common challenges, businesses can truly unlock the value of their CRM.
In an experience-led economy, a well-implemented CRM becomes a powerful growth engine.
Connect with our CRM implementation partner to build a solution that evolves with your business and delivers long-term impact.